Full or partial chimney rebuilds are more common in Fernandina Beach than in most Florida markets, and the reason is straightforward: the historic district and surrounding neighborhoods contain a meaningful number of homes with chimneys that are a century old or more. Lime mortar that has fully eroded, brick faces that have spalled past the point of patching, structural movement that has opened the stack, and decades of salt air exposure combine to produce masonry that cannot be adequately addressed by repointing alone. When the underlying brick is compromised, rebuilding is the honest answer.

Why Fernandina Beach Homes Need Chimney Rebuild
The deterioration pattern we see on Fernandina Beach's oldest chimneys is distinct. Salt-saturated moisture migrates through the brick face, the lime mortar absorbs and releases water repeatedly with the seasons, and eventually the brick itself begins to break down from the inside out. A chimney that looks reasonably intact from the ground may, on closer inspection, have brick that crumbles when probed and mortar joints that have eroded to a depth of an inch or more. These are not conditions that sealants or surface repairs address meaningfully β the structural integrity of the stack depends on solid masonry throughout.
A chimney rebuild in Fernandina Beach's historic district requires attention to the visual character of the original construction β brick sizing, color, and coursing pattern are all visible from the street and matter to the appearance of these homes. We work to match the original as closely as practical and use mortar mixes appropriate to the existing brick hardness, which matters for long-term performance. On stacks where the upper section is compromised but the lower portion is sound, we rebuild only what is necessary rather than removing and replacing more than the job requires.

Signs You Need Chimney Rebuild
- Large areas of crumbling, flaking, or missing brick
- The chimney is visibly leaning, bowing, or separating from the home
- Big sections of mortar are gone and bricks feel loose
- Repeated repairs that no longer hold because the masonry is too far gone
